Can exercise help prevent arthritis?

 

Exercise is essential for maintaining joint health and preventing arthritis.

Regular exercise can help strengthen the muscles around the joints, improve flexibility, and reduce inflammation in the body.

Some of the best exercises for preventing arthritis include:

  • Low-impact cardio, such as walking or cycling
  • Strength training, using light weights or resistance bands
  • Yoga or Pilates, which can improve flexibility and balance

It’s important to start slow and gradually increase the intensity and duration of your workouts to avoid injury.

Can supplements help prevent arthritis?

 

Supplements can be a great way to prevent arthritis, especially if you’re not getting enough nutrients from your diet.

Some of the best supplements for preventing arthritis include:

  • Omega-3 fatty acids, can help reduce inflammation in the body
  • Glucosamine and chondroitin, which can help improve joint function
  • Vitamin D, which is important for maintaining strong bones and joints

It’s important to talk to your doctor before taking any supplements, as they can interact with other medications or have side effects.
